Nato alliance gets new supreme commander
Afp, Mons
Nato's new supreme commander US General Curtis Scaparrotti said yesterday that he would "strengthen" the alliance's stance in eastern Europe against a resurgent Russia. At a handover ceremony from his predecessor Philip Breedlove, the former commander of US forces in Korea also said Nato should consider whether to provide Ukraine with weaponry as it battles pro-Russian rebels.
